EMMAUS, PA, November 21, 2010 (Press-News.org) The Farmhouse, in Emmaus, has been serving up seasonal, local, organic, sustainable, farm-to-table cuisine for over 20 years. Please join us for our holiday events!
Tuesday, November 30th: The Schmidt family cordially invites you to join us for our annual Christmas tree lighting at the Farmhouse from 5-6pm with three generations of Schmidts doing the honors this year. Hot apple cider from Fieldstone Farm and fresh baked goods will be provided. This event is free and is open to the public.
Sunday, December 12th: Enjoy Sunday brunch with Santa & Mrs. Claus! Bring the family to the Farmhouse for this rare opportunity to enjoy Sunday brunch with the one and only Santa Claus on Sunday, December 12th from 10am-2pm.
Can you guess what Santa eats for brunch? He just loves the Farmhouse Breakfast with sausage!
Professional photographer, John Wirick, will be on-site to capture this unique photo opportunity at the Farmhouse in front of our Christmas tree & fireplace so bring the whole family! Prints will be available for a nominal fee.
